What causes tooth pain and jaw pain?
Even though tooth pain and jaw pain can be a natural part of life, they are worth treating. Before treating dental and facial discomfort, our dentists must first determine what’s causing the trouble. Some common causes of tooth and jaw pain include:
- Untreated tooth decay
- Gum disease
- Erupting or impacted wisdom teeth
- Habitual jaw clenching and teeth grinding
- TMJ discomfort and TMD

Understanding TMJ Disorders
Many cases of persistent jaw discomfort are linked to the temporomandibular joint (TMJ), which connects the lower jaw to the skull. This important joint allows the jaw to open, close, speak, and chew properly.
When the temporomandibular joint disorder develops, patients may experience pain, stiffness, and difficulty performing normal daily activities. TMJ disorder can affect overall comfort and oral function, making early evaluation important.
Common causes of TMJ problems include:
Chronic teeth grinding (bruxism)
A misaligned bite
Injury or trauma
Arthritis affecting the jaw joints
Excessive stress
Muscle strain and muscle tension
Early diagnosis can help identify the root cause of discomfort and improve treatment outcomes.
Common Symptoms of TMJ Disorder
Patients experiencing TMJ pain often report a variety of symptoms that affect daily life. While symptoms vary from person to person, some of the most common include:
Pain in the jaw joint
Clicking or popping sounds when the jaw moves
Difficulty chewing
Pain extending into the neck and facial muscles
Frequent headaches and chronic headaches
Ear discomfort without infection
Muscle soreness around the jaw and face
Limited jaw movement
These symptoms may worsen over time if left untreated.
TMJ Treatment Options
The best approach to treating TMJ pain depends on the underlying cause. At our dental office, we provide personalized evaluations to determine the most appropriate treatment plan.
Treatment options may include:
Bite Correction
For patients with bite misalignment, correcting the relationship between the upper and lower teeth can help reduce pressure on the jaw joints and surrounding structures.
Nightguards for Bruxism
Patients suffering from chronic teeth grinding may benefit from custom oral appliances that help protect teeth and reduce stress on the jaw.
Advanced TMJ Therapies
In some cases of severe TMD, additional treatment approaches may be recommended to reduce inflammation, improve jaw movement, and restore comfort.

How TMJ Affects Oral Health?
The temporomandibular joint plays an essential role in everyday activities such as eating, speaking, and swallowing. When joint dysfunction develops, it can negatively affect overall oral health and quality of life.
Patients with ongoing TMJ issues may experience increased wear on the teeth, difficulty maintaining normal jaw function, and discomfort involving the surrounding muscles of the face and jaw. Early treatment can help prevent long-term complications and improve daily comfort.
